Wood cladding installation services involve attaching wooden panels or boards to the exterior or interior surfaces of a property to enhance its appearance and provide additional protection. The process typically includes preparing the surface, selecting appropriate wood materials, and securely fastening the cladding to ensure durability and a polished finish. Skilled contractors focus on achieving a seamless look while ensuring the cladding is properly aligned and ventilated to prevent issues like warping or moisture buildup. Proper installation is essential for maximizing the aesthetic appeal and longevity of the wood cladding.
One of the primary problems that wood cladding installation helps address is weather-related damage. It acts as a protective barrier against rain, wind, and temperature fluctuations, reducing the risk of water infiltration and structural deterioration. Additionally, wood cladding can improve insulation, contributing to better energy efficiency within a property. For properties experiencing issues with exterior wear, such as peeling paint or rotting siding, professional installation of wood cladding offers a solution that can refresh the building’s appearance and extend its lifespan.

The installation process typically involves selecting the right type of wood, such as cedar, pine, or redwood, depending on the desired appearance and environmental conditions. Contractors ensure the wood is properly prepared and installed to prevent issues like warping, splitting, or moisture damage. They also consider factors like ventilation and weatherproofing to optimize the performance of the cladding over time. Material Costs - The cost of materials for wood cladding installation can range from approximately $2 to $10 per square foot, depending on the type of wood chosen. Higher-end hardwoods tend to be more expensive, while softwoods are generally more affordable.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ing wood cladding typically fall between $4 and $8 per square foot. The total can vary based on the complexity of the project and local labor rates in Matthews, NC.
Additional Fees - Extra charges may include surface preparation, removal of existing siding, or finishing work, which can add $1 to $3 per square foot. These costs depend on the scope of the installation and site conditions.
Overall Project Costs - The total cost for wood cladding installation generally ranges from $7 to $21 per square foot. This estimate combines materials, labor, and additional charges, with actual prices varying by project specifics.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is wood cladding installation? Wood cladding installation involves attaching wooden panels or planks to the exterior or interior walls of a building to enhance appearance and provide protection.
How long does a typical wood cladding installation take? The duration of installation varies depending on the size and complexity of the project, but local service providers can provide estimates based on specific requirements.
What types of wood are commonly used for cladding? Common options include cedar, pine, oak, and redwood, each offering different aesthetic and durability qualities.
Can wood cladding be installed on existing walls? Yes, wood cladding can be installed on existing walls, provided the surface is suitable and prepared properly by a professional.
What maintenance is required for wood cladding? Maintenance typically includes regular cleaning, sealing, or staining to preserve the wood’s appearance and protect it from weathering, as advised by local contractors.
